"How..."

Holly muttered weakly, her throats suddenly feeling dry and her eyes threaten to water. Even if this was an alternate world and not hers, the sight of her home in such a terrible state...any person that treasured where they have lived and fought for most of their lives would at least cry in sympathy.

"It happened during the Ireland Incident" Trouble stared her down seriously, "Do you remember that? You...and around 2,000..."

"What incident?" Holly glared as anger builds up within her, to whom it was directed to even she isn't clear on that.

Trouble had a baffled expression and was about to argue, but then had a thought and quickly reached for a folder in his desk. He handed it over and as Holly opened it, Trouble faced the window with his eyes closed.

"...We don't know much of what happened, and I was hoping you'd shed some light the higher-ups aren't willing to give but...according to Foaly..."

=====🦉=====

Two years ago

(Alternate) Foaly POV

"I'm sorry about this, Holly" Foaly apologized through the comms as he typed in several protocols and planned contingencies, "You were the only agent available and, well, you are practically our personal representative with in dealing with that Mudchild"

"Honestly, Foaly" Holly's voice scowled back, "Your timing is as impeccable as ever"

"Why? Did I interrupt your little honeymoon?"

"..."

"Hello? Mrs. Kelp?"

"I'll ram your donkey behind with a pole if you don't shut up"

"Woah there, such indecency! What would your future kids think?" Foaly chuckled as he sees from the video feed of her flicking him off. Before he could start another line of banter, an red alarm rang in the sensors. That's not good.

"Holly, we have a Class B fire has erupted in the Irish Faery Base! Get in there and assist"

"Understood" Holly replied firmly and without question. Although her mission at the moment was to mediate whatever Fowl was up to, it was very clear to both that the safety and secrecy of the People must take first priority! A fire of this urgency will definitely be noticed by the Mudmen, and the last thing he wants to end the day with is another clean up and cover job.

"How did the fire start, if you mind me asking" Holly asked as she zipped by, approaching the building smoke in the distance.

"Probably another gas leak from the pods" Foaly sighed as he loaded the quick intel report and skimmed through it. His eyes suddenly furrowed and said, "Originally a Class A fire? That can't be right"

Class A fires began through contact with wood, coal, or any other solid but flammable materials. To begin with, such a type of fire would be impossible to start in these Faery outposts–much less a fully equipped base with a direct route to Haven.

"I thought our bases were laced with steel and barred metal" Holly interjected, "Aren't there even sprinklers?"

"The bases are equipped with the highest form of defensive procedures the People could build and buy" Foaly huffed as he types in orders to the clean up crew and LEP officials, "They are built to be shielded from satellites, radar, or any other sensory frequencies and methods. Trust me, this is a full-blown bunker-of-the-future we are talking about here!"
